
排序算法
文章平均质量分 50
one312
我
展开
-
C语言排序算法实现:冒泡排序、选择排序、插入排序、归并排序、快速排序、希尔排序、堆排序、计数排序
以下为原创内容,禁止转载C语言实现各排序算法:冒泡排序、选择排序、插入排序、归并排序、快速排序、希尔排序、堆排序、计数排序1.引入所需头文件#include <stdio.h>#include <malloc.h> #动态申请内存#include <stdlib.h>#include <time.h>#include <sys/timeb.h>#include <string.h>2.函数声明int* makeDa原创 2021-02-02 23:19:33 · 1831 阅读 · 0 评论 -
PHP排序算法实现:冒泡排序、选择排序、插入排序、归并排序、快速排序、希尔排序、堆排序、计数排序
以下为原创内容,禁止转载PHP语言实现各排序算法:冒泡排序、选择排序、插入排序、归并排序、快速排序、希尔排序、堆排序、计数排序1.冒泡排序算法//冒泡 选择 插入 归并 快速 希尔 堆 计数//冒泡排序算法php//author:Hengda//$arr 待排序数组//$mode false 正序,true倒序function bubbleSort( &$arr, $mode ){ //数组元素数 $len = count( $arr ); //生成阶梯原创 2021-01-31 07:30:08 · 501 阅读 · 0 评论 -
javascript排序算法实现:冒泡排序、选择排序、插入排序、归并排序、快速排序、希尔排序、堆排序、计数排序
1. 冒泡排序算法实现(javascript)//冒泡排序算法(javascript)//author:Hengda//arr数组//mode false 升序 ture 降序function bubbleSort( arr, mode ){ var i, j, temp, len = arr.length; for( i = len - 1 ; i > 0; i-- ){ for( j = 0; j < i; j++ ){原创 2021-01-27 11:05:30 · 592 阅读 · 0 评论